如何在Android中从1按钮切换到另一个按钮?

MJ9*_*J93 0 android

嘿所有,所以我有一个开始和一个停止按钮.我想要发生的是,一旦单击开始按钮,它就会消失并且停止按钮会显示在开始按钮的位置,以便能够单击停止按钮.这是由switch语句完成的吗?

//Start Button
btnstart.setOnClickListener(new OnClickListener() {
    public void onClick(View v) {
        ...
   }
});

//Stop Button
btnstop.setOnClickListener(new OnClickListener() {
    public void onClick(View v) {
        ...
        }
    }
});
Run Code Online (Sandbox Code Playgroud)

idb*_*rii 5

使用布局中相邻的两个按钮尝试setVisibility:

//Start Button
btnstart.setOnClickListener(new OnClickListener() {
    public void onClick(View v) {
            btnstart.setVisibility(View.GONE);
            btnstop.setVisibility(View.VISIBLE);
   }
});

//Stop Button
btnstop.setOnClickListener(new OnClickListener() {
    public void onClick(View v) {
            btnstop.setVisibility(View.GONE);
            btnstart.setVisibility(View.VISIBLE);
        }
    }
});
Run Code Online (Sandbox Code Playgroud)